When
beginning any project, many variables come into play -- schedules,
budgets, location. But the most important element in any
successful project is the relationship between the Owner and the
architect. Not only do you want a firm with
technical ability and design knowledge, you need
an advocate who asks the difficult questions and
offers qualitative answers.
As
a specialist who will act as supervisor of the various, necessary
components of construction, selecting an architect as early as possible
is beneficial for progress of the project and the lifespan of your
facility.
